| /linux/net/smc/ |
| H A D | smc_close.c | 133 if (sk->sk_state != SMC_INIT && smc->clcsock && smc->clcsock->sk) { in smc_close_active_abort() 138 switch (sk->sk_state) { in smc_close_active_abort() 142 sk->sk_state = SMC_PEERABORTWAIT; in smc_close_active_abort() 144 if (sk->sk_state != SMC_PEERABORTWAIT) in smc_close_active_abort() 146 sk->sk_state = SMC_CLOSED; in smc_close_active_abort() 152 sk->sk_state = SMC_PEERABORTWAIT; in smc_close_active_abort() 154 if (sk->sk_state != SMC_PEERABORTWAIT) in smc_close_active_abort() 156 sk->sk_state = SMC_CLOSED; in smc_close_active_abort() 163 sk->sk_state = SMC_PEERABORTWAIT; in smc_close_active_abort() 165 if (sk->sk_state != SMC_PEERABORTWAIT) in smc_close_active_abort() [all …]
|
| /linux/net/nfc/ |
| H A D | llcp_sock.c | 27 while (sk->sk_state != state) { in sock_wait_state() 84 if (sk->sk_state != LLCP_CLOSED) { in llcp_sock_bind() 126 sk->sk_state = LLCP_BOUND; in llcp_sock_bind() 171 if (sk->sk_state != LLCP_CLOSED) { in llcp_raw_sock_bind() 194 sk->sk_state = LLCP_BOUND; in llcp_raw_sock_bind() 214 sk->sk_state != LLCP_BOUND) { in llcp_sock_listen() 223 sk->sk_state = LLCP_LISTEN; in llcp_sock_listen() 248 if (sk->sk_state == LLCP_CONNECTED || in nfc_llcp_setsockopt() 249 sk->sk_state == LLCP_BOUND || in nfc_llcp_setsockopt() 250 sk->sk_state in nfc_llcp_setsockopt() [all...] |
| H A D | llcp_core.c | 84 if (sk->sk_state == LLCP_CONNECTED) in nfc_llcp_socket_release() 87 if (sk->sk_state == LLCP_LISTEN) { in nfc_llcp_socket_release() 101 accept_sk->sk_state = LLCP_CLOSED; in nfc_llcp_socket_release() 110 sk->sk_state = LLCP_CLOSED; in nfc_llcp_socket_release() 135 sk->sk_state = LLCP_CLOSED; in nfc_llcp_socket_release() 383 tmp_sock->sk.sk_state != LLCP_LISTEN) in nfc_llcp_sock_from_sn() 387 tmp_sock->sk.sk_state != LLCP_BOUND) in nfc_llcp_sock_from_sn() 729 if (sk->sk_state != LLCP_BOUND) in nfc_llcp_send_to_raw_sock() 921 if (sock == NULL || sock->sk.sk_state != LLCP_LISTEN) { in nfc_llcp_recv_connect() 1020 new_sk->sk_state = LLCP_CONNECTED; in nfc_llcp_recv_connect() [all …]
|
| /linux/net/bluetooth/ |
| H A D | sco.c | 164 BT_DBG("sock %p state %d", sk, sk->sk_state); in sco_sock_timeout() 178 BT_DBG("sock %p state %d timeout %ld", sk, sk->sk_state, timeout); in sco_sock_set_timer() 188 BT_DBG("sock %p state %d", sk, sk->sk_state); in sco_sock_clear_timer() 247 sk->sk_state = BT_CLOSED; in sco_chan_del() 367 sk->sk_state = BT_CONNECTED; in sco_connect() 369 sk->sk_state = BT_CONNECT; in sco_connect() 412 if (sk->sk_state != BT_CONNECTED) in sco_recv_frame() 428 if (sk->sk_state != BT_LISTEN) in __sco_get_sock_listen_by_addr() 448 if (sk->sk_state != BT_LISTEN) in sco_get_sock_listen() 487 parent->sk_state in sco_sock_cleanup_listen() [all...] |
| H A D | iso.c | 171 BT_DBG("sock %p state %d", sk, sk->sk_state); in iso_sock_timeout() 185 BT_DBG("sock %p state %d timeout %ld", sk, sk->sk_state, timeout); in iso_sock_set_timer() 195 BT_DBG("sock %p state %d", sk, sk->sk_state); in iso_sock_clear_timer() 250 sk->sk_state = BT_CLOSED; in iso_chan_del() 415 sk->sk_state = BT_CONNECTED; in iso_connect_bis() 418 sk->sk_state = BT_CONNECT; in iso_connect_bis() 420 sk->sk_state = BT_CONNECT; in iso_connect_bis() 514 sk->sk_state = BT_CONNECTED; in iso_connect_cis() 517 sk->sk_state = BT_CONNECT; in iso_connect_cis() 519 sk->sk_state = BT_CONNECT; in iso_connect_cis() [all …]
|
| H A D | l2cap_sock.c | 115 if (sk->sk_state != BT_OPEN) { in l2cap_sock_bind() 174 sk->sk_state = BT_BOUND; in l2cap_sock_bind() 282 if (sk->sk_state != BT_BOUND) { in l2cap_sock_listen() 322 sk->sk_state = BT_LISTEN; in l2cap_sock_listen() 346 if (sk->sk_state != BT_LISTEN) { in l2cap_sock_accept() 394 if (peer && sk->sk_state != BT_CONNECTED && in l2cap_sock_getname() 395 sk->sk_state != BT_CONNECT && sk->sk_state != BT_CONNECT2 && in l2cap_sock_getname() 396 sk->sk_state != BT_CONFIG) in l2cap_sock_getname() 529 if (sk->sk_state ! in l2cap_sock_getsockopt_old() [all...] |
| H A D | af_bluetooth.c | 161 sk->sk_state = BT_OPEN; in bt_sock_alloc() 257 BT_DBG("sk %p state %d", sk, sk->sk_state); in bt_accept_unlink() 300 if (sk->sk_state == BT_CLOSED) { in bt_accept_dequeue() 306 if (sk->sk_state == BT_CONNECTED || !newsock || in bt_accept_dequeue() 526 if (sk->sk_state == BT_CONNECTED || in bt_accept_poll() 528 sk->sk_state == BT_CONNECT2)) in bt_accept_poll() 543 if (sk->sk_state == BT_LISTEN) in bt_sock_poll() 559 if (sk->sk_state == BT_CLOSED) in bt_sock_poll() 562 if (sk->sk_state == BT_CONNECT || in bt_sock_poll() 563 sk->sk_state == BT_CONNECT2 || in bt_sock_poll() [all …]
|
| /linux/net/bluetooth/rfcomm/ |
| H A D | sock.c | 78 sk->sk_state = d->state; in rfcomm_sk_state_change() 117 if (sk->sk_state == BT_BOUND || sk->sk_state == BT_LISTEN) in __rfcomm_get_listen_sock_by_addr() 134 if (state && sk->sk_state != state) in rfcomm_get_sock_by_channel() 185 parent->sk_state = BT_CLOSED; in rfcomm_sock_cleanup_listen() 197 BT_DBG("sk %p state %d refcnt %d", sk, sk->sk_state, refcount_read(&sk->sk_refcnt)); in rfcomm_sock_kill() 209 BT_DBG("sk %p state %d socket %p", sk, sk->sk_state, sk->sk_socket); in __rfcomm_sock_close() 211 switch (sk->sk_state) { in __rfcomm_sock_close() 345 if (sk->sk_state != BT_OPEN) { in rfcomm_sock_bind() 364 sk->sk_state in rfcomm_sock_bind() [all...] |
| /linux/net/caif/ |
| H A D | caif_socket.c | 36 * caif_states stored in sk_state reflect the state as reported by 169 if (unlikely(cf_sk->sk.sk_state != CAIF_CONNECTED)) { in caif_sktrecv_cb() 212 cf_sk->sk.sk_state = CAIF_CONNECTED; in caif_ctrl_cb() 220 cf_sk->sk.sk_state = CAIF_DISCONNECTED; in caif_ctrl_cb() 227 cf_sk->sk.sk_state = CAIF_DISCONNECTED; in caif_ctrl_cb() 315 sk->sk_state != CAIF_CONNECTED || in caif_stream_data_wait() 361 if (sk->sk_state == CAIF_CONNECTING) in caif_stream_recvmsg() 394 if (sk->sk_state != CAIF_CONNECTED) in caif_stream_recvmsg() 484 if (cf_sk->sk.sk_state != CAIF_CONNECTED) in caif_wait_for_flow_on() 546 if (cf_sk->sk.sk_state ! in caif_seqpkt_sendmsg() [all...] |
| /linux/drivers/net/ppp/ |
| H A D | pppox.c | 57 if (sk->sk_state & (PPPOX_BOUND | PPPOX_CONNECTED)) { in pppox_unbind_sock() 59 sk->sk_state = PPPOX_DEAD; in pppox_unbind_sock() 79 if (!(sk->sk_state & PPPOX_CONNECTED)) in pppox_ioctl() 88 sk->sk_state |= PPPOX_BOUND; in pppox_ioctl()
|
| /linux/net/x25/ |
| H A D | af_x25.c | 278 s->sk_state == TCP_LISTEN) { in x25_find_listener() 389 skb->sk->sk_state = TCP_LISTEN; in __x25_destroy_socket() 491 if (sk->sk_state != TCP_LISTEN) { in x25_listen() 494 sk->sk_state = TCP_LISTEN; in x25_listen() 605 sk->sk_state = TCP_ESTABLISHED; in x25_make_new() 652 sk->sk_state = TCP_CLOSE; in x25_release() 729 if (sk->sk_state == TCP_CLOSE) { in x25_wait_for_connection_establishment() 734 if (sk->sk_state != TCP_ESTABLISHED) { in x25_wait_for_connection_establishment() 756 if (sk->sk_state == TCP_ESTABLISHED && sock->state == SS_CONNECTING) { in x25_connect() 762 if (sk->sk_state in x25_connect() [all...] |
| /linux/net/dccp/ |
| H A D | input.c | |
| H A D | proto.c | |
| H A D | timer.c | |
| H A D | ipv6.c | |
| /linux/net/netrom/ |
| H A D | af_netrom.c | 152 s->sk_state == TCP_LISTEN) { in nr_find_listener() 408 if (sk->sk_state != TCP_LISTEN) { in nr_listen() 411 sk->sk_state = TCP_LISTEN; in nr_listen() 494 sk->sk_state = TCP_ESTABLISHED; in nr_make_new() 547 sk->sk_state = TCP_CLOSE; in nr_release() 647 if (sk->sk_state == TCP_ESTABLISHED && sock->state == SS_CONNECTING) { in nr_connect() 652 if (sk->sk_state == TCP_CLOSE && sock->state == SS_CONNECTING) { in nr_connect() 658 if (sk->sk_state == TCP_ESTABLISHED) { in nr_connect() 668 sk->sk_state = TCP_CLOSE; in nr_connect() 721 sk->sk_state in nr_connect() [all...] |
| /linux/net/rose/ |
| H A D | af_rose.c | 280 !rose->source_ndigis && s->sk_state == TCP_LISTEN) in rose_find_listener() 289 s->sk_state == TCP_LISTEN) in rose_find_listener() 523 if (sk->sk_state != TCP_LISTEN) { in rose_listen() 531 sk->sk_state = TCP_LISTEN; in rose_listen() 616 sk->sk_state = TCP_ESTABLISHED; in rose_make_new() 674 sk->sk_state = TCP_CLOSE; in rose_release() 796 if (sk->sk_state == TCP_ESTABLISHED && sock->state == SS_CONNECTING) { in rose_connect() 802 if (sk->sk_state == TCP_CLOSE && sock->state == SS_CONNECTING) { in rose_connect() 808 if (sk->sk_state == TCP_ESTABLISHED) { in rose_connect() 814 sk->sk_state = TCP_CLOSE; in rose_connect() [all …]
|
| /linux/net/llc/ |
| H A D | af_llc.c | 451 if (unlikely(sk->sk_state != TCP_ESTABLISHED)) in llc_ui_shutdown() 509 sk->sk_state = TCP_SYN_SENT; in llc_ui_connect() 516 sk->sk_state = TCP_CLOSE; in llc_ui_connect() 520 if (sk->sk_state == TCP_SYN_SENT) { in llc_ui_connect() 531 if (sk->sk_state == TCP_CLOSE) in llc_ui_connect() 571 if (sk->sk_state != TCP_LISTEN) { in llc_ui_listen() 573 sk->sk_state = TCP_LISTEN; in llc_ui_listen() 589 READ_ONCE(sk->sk_state) == TCP_CLOSE, &wait)) in llc_ui_wait_for_disc() 610 READ_ONCE(sk->sk_state) != TCP_SYN_SENT, &wait)) in llc_ui_wait_for_conn() 711 sk->sk_state ! in llc_ui_accept() [all...] |
| H A D | llc_if.c | 97 if (existing->sk_state == TCP_ESTABLISHED) { in llc_establish_connection() 136 if (sk->sk_type != SOCK_STREAM || sk->sk_state != TCP_ESTABLISHED || in llc_send_disc() 148 sk->sk_state = TCP_CLOSING; in llc_send_disc()
|
| /linux/net/ax25/ |
| H A D | af_ax25.c | 182 s->sk->sk_type == type && s->sk->sk_state == TCP_LISTEN) { in ax25_find_listener() 332 skb->sk->sk_state = TCP_LISTEN; in ax25_destroy_socket() 675 sk->sk_state == TCP_LISTEN)) { in ax25_setsockopt() 820 if (sk->sk_type == SOCK_SEQPACKET && sk->sk_state != TCP_LISTEN) { in ax25_listen() 822 sk->sk_state = TCP_LISTEN; in ax25_listen() 957 sk->sk_state = TCP_ESTABLISHED; in ax25_make_new() 1057 sk->sk_state = TCP_CLOSE; in ax25_release() 1067 sk->sk_state = TCP_CLOSE; in ax25_release() 1211 switch (sk->sk_state) { in ax25_connect() 1227 if (sk->sk_state in ax25_connect() [all...] |
| /linux/net/vmw_vsock/ |
| H A D | diag.c | 35 rep->vdiag_state = sk->sk_state; in sk_diag_fill() 83 if (!(req->vdiag_states & (1 << sk->sk_state))) in vsock_diag_dump() 117 if (!(req->vdiag_states & (1 << sk->sk_state))) in vsock_diag_dump()
|
| H A D | af_vsock.c | 525 sk->sk_state = TCP_CLOSE; in vsock_assign_transport() 662 sk->sk_state = TCP_CLOSE; in vsock_pending_work() 1182 if (sk->sk_state == TCP_LISTEN in vsock_poll() 1212 if (transport && sk->sk_state == TCP_ESTABLISHED) { in vsock_poll() 1234 if (sk->sk_state == TCP_CLOSE || sk->sk_state == TCP_CLOSING) { in vsock_poll() 1375 sk->sk_state = TCP_ESTABLISHED; in vsock_dgram_connect() 1426 sk->sk_state == TCP_LISTEN) { in vsock_do_ioctl() 1447 if (sock_type_connectible(sk->sk_type) && sk->sk_state == TCP_LISTEN) { in vsock_do_ioctl() 1518 if (sk->sk_state == TCP_SYN_SENT && in vsock_connect_timeout() 1520 sk->sk_state = TCP_CLOSE; in vsock_connect_timeout() [all …]
|
| H A D | hyperv_transport.c | 269 sk->sk_state = TCP_CLOSING; in hvs_do_close_lock_held() 321 if ((conn_from_host && sk->sk_state != TCP_LISTEN) || in hvs_open_connection() 322 (!conn_from_host && sk->sk_state != TCP_SYN_SENT)) in hvs_open_connection() 333 new->sk_state = TCP_SYN_SENT; in hvs_open_connection() 412 new->sk_state = TCP_ESTABLISHED; in hvs_open_connection() 422 sk->sk_state = TCP_ESTABLISHED; in hvs_open_connection() 516 if (!(sk->sk_state == TCP_ESTABLISHED || in hvs_close_lock_held() 517 sk->sk_state == TCP_CLOSING)) in hvs_close_lock_held()
|
| /linux/net/core/ |
| H A D | stream.c | 70 if ((1 << sk->sk_state) & ~(TCPF_SYN_SENT | TCPF_SYN_RECV)) in sk_stream_wait_connect() 81 !((1 << READ_ONCE(sk->sk_state)) & in sk_stream_wait_connect() 96 return (1 << READ_ONCE(sk->sk_state)) & in sk_stream_closing()
|
| /linux/net/unix/ |
| H A D | af_unix.c | 140 if (a->sk.sk_state == TCP_LISTEN) { in unix_state_lock_cmp_fn() 153 switch (b->sk.sk_state) { in unix_state_lock_cmp_fn() 165 if (b->sk.sk_state == TCP_LISTEN) { in unix_state_lock_cmp_fn() 166 switch (b->sk.sk_state) { in unix_state_lock_cmp_fn() 188 if (a->sk_state == TCP_LISTEN && unix_sk(b)->listener == a) in unix_recvq_lock_cmp_fn() 192 if (b->sk_state == TCP_LISTEN && unix_sk(a)->listener == b) in unix_recvq_lock_cmp_fn() 602 if (unix_writable(sk, READ_ONCE(sk->sk_state))) { in unix_write_space() 683 state = sk->sk_state; in unix_release_sock() 684 WRITE_ONCE(sk->sk_state, TCP_CLOSE); in unix_release_sock() 826 if (sk->sk_state != TCP_CLOSE && sk->sk_state != TCP_LISTEN) in unix_listen() [all …]
|